Ingredient List With Health & Flavor Roles
Crafting this delightful dessert means choosing quality ingredients needed for your homemade dubai chocolate starbucks recipe. Here’s what you’ll need:
- Dark Chocolate (200 g / 7 oz, 70% cocoa): The star of our rich chocolate base and glossy ganache. Opt for a good quality baking chocolate; its depth of flavor makes all the difference.
- Heavy Cream (500 ml / 2 cups): Provides the essential creaminess for both the chocolate base, the luxurious ganache, and the light whipped cream. (You can use coconut cream for a dairy-free alternative if preferred, though it may alter the texture slightly).
- Whole Milk (120 ml / 1/2 cup): Blends with cream for a smooth, cohesive chocolate base. (Feel free to swap for 2% milk or even a plant-based milk like oat milk for a lighter version, which also supports healthy eating).
- Granulated Sugar (50 g / 1/4 cup): Sweetens the rich chocolate base just right. (Adjust to your taste, or use a natural sweetener like stevia or erythritol for a sugar-free option).
- Unsweetened Cocoa Powder (30 g / 1/4 cup): Deepens the chocolate flavor in the base, adding intensity. Choose a high-quality dutched or natural cocoa.
- Alcohol-Free Vanilla Extract (5 ml / 1 tsp): Adds a warming, classic aroma to both the chocolate base and whipped cream.
- Ground Cardamom (2.5 ml / 1/2 tsp): The key spice for the aromatic rose ganache, offering a unique, fragrant twist.
- Food-Grade Rose Water (5 ml / 1 tsp): Infuses delicate floral notes into the ganache, elevating the flavor profile.
- Shelled Pistachios (30 g / 1/4 cup, unsalted): Toasted and chopped for a vibrant green, crunchy topping. These provide a wonderful textural contrast.
- Pinch of Sea Salt: Balances the sweetness and enhances the chocolate flavor in the base.

Step-by-Step Method Made Simple
Creating your own stunning dubai chocolate starbucks recipe layered dessert is straightforward with these clear steps. Precision helps, but don’t stress too much!
Make the Chocolate Sauce (3-5 minutes)
First, we’ll create the foundational chocolate base. In a medium saucepan, combine 250 ml (1 cup) of heavy cream, the whole milk, granulated sugar, and a pinch of sea salt. Heat this mixture over medium heat, stirring occasionally, until it starts steaming gently and the sugar is fully dissolved. You’ll notice the liquid becomes silky. Be careful not to let it boil.
Remove the saucepan from the heat. Add 150 g (5.3 oz) of the finely chopped dark chocolate and the unsweetened cocoa powder to the hot cream mixture. Let it stand undisturbed for 2 minutes to allow the chocolate to melt into a luxurious pool. Then, whisk until the mixture is completely smooth and glossy, with a rich, inviting aroma. Stir in 2.5 ml (1/2 tsp) of alcohol-free vanilla extract. Divide this rich chocolate mixture evenly among four 250 ml (8 oz) clear dessert glasses or tumblers. Refrigerate for at least 2 hours, or until the chocolate base is well set and firm to the touch. If your base doesn’t seem to set, ensure you used 70% cocoa or higher for firmness; lower percentages can result in a softer set.
Prepare the Pistachio Layer (1-2 minutes)
Next, we’ll prepare the distinctive layers and delightful topping that define this dubai chocolate starbucks recipe. In a small heatproof bowl, combine the remaining 50 g (1.7 oz) finely chopped dark chocolate, the ground cardamom, and food-grade rose water. In a separate small saucepan, heat 60 ml (1/4 cup) of heavy cream until it just begins to simmer, showing tiny bubbles around the edges. Immediately pour this hot cream over the chocolate mixture in the bowl.
Let it stand for 2 minutes, then whisk vigorously until the ganache is smooth, shiny, and fully emulsified. It should have a beautiful, pourable sheen. If the ganache appears too thick to drizzle beautifully, add a tiny bit more warm cream, about 5 ml (1 tsp) at a time, whisking well after each addition until it reaches a fluid, drizzly consistency. Set this aside at room temperature to cool slightly and thicken to a pourable state.
For the whipped cream, beat the remaining 190 ml (3/4 cup + 2 tbsp) heavy cream with 2.5 ml (1/2 tsp) of alcohol-free vanilla extract in a chilled medium bowl until soft peaks form, indicating it’s light and airy. If desired, you can add 15 g (1 tbsp) of powdered sugar during the whipping process, adjusting to your preferred sweetness.
To prepare our crunchy pistachio crumb, place a small, dry pan over medium-low heat. Add the shelled pistachios and toast for 3-5 minutes, stirring frequently, until they become fragrant and are lightly golden. The subtle nutty aroma tells you they’re ready. Be careful not to let them burn. Remove the pistachios from the pan and allow them to cool completely, then finely chop them.
Assemble Your Drink (1-2 minutes)
Now for the exciting part: assembling your elegant dubai chocolate starbucks recipe dessert! Once the chocolate base in the glasses is thoroughly chilled and set, gently spoon or pipe the prepared whipped cream over each chocolate layer, filling about two-thirds of the remaining space in the glass. Aim for a fluffy, even layer.
Carefully drizzle the still-fluid, glossy cardamom-rose ganache generously over the whipped cream, allowing some of it to drip artistically down the inside edges of the glass for a striking visual effect. I often use a small spoon to guide the first few drips. Finish by sprinkling the finely chopped toasted pistachios evenly over the ganache topping. Serve immediately to enjoy the layers and textures. FAQs
Is the dubai chocolate starbucks recipe good for meal prep?
While best enjoyed fresh, you can definitely make the chocolate sauce and pistachio cream ahead of time. I often store them in separate airtight containers in the fridge for up to 5 days. Just assemble the drink right before serving for the freshest taste and the best layered effect.
What kind of chocolate is best for this dubai chocolate starbucks recipe?
For the most authentic and delicious result, always use high-quality baking chocolate. A good milk chocolate provides sweetness, or opt for 70% dark chocolate for a richer, more intense flavor. Avoid chocolate chips as they often contain stabilizers that can affect melting and texture in this dubai chocolate starbucks recipe.
How do I make the pistachio cream for my dubai chocolate starbucks recipe from scratch?
To make homemade pistachio cream, blend roasted, shelled pistachios with about 1-2 tablespoons of neutral oil (like grapeseed or sunflower), 1 teaspoon of powdered sugar, and a tiny bit of milk or cream until it’s very smooth. This gives your dubai chocolate starbucks recipe a fresh, vibrant, and authentic flavor.

dubai chocolate starbucks recipe
- Total Time: 146 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ings 1x
- Diet: General
Description
This easy Dubai chocolate Starbucks recipe creates a luxurious layered dessert with rich chocolate, aromatic cardamom, and delicate rose flavors. It’s a perfect indulgent treat for families and chocolate lovers looking to recreate a premium coffee shop experience at home.
Ingredients
- 200 g dark chocolate (70% cocoa)
- 500 ml heavy cream
- 120 ml whole milk
- 50 g granulated sugar
- 30 g unsweetened cocoa powder
- 1 tsp alcohol-free vanilla extract
- 0.5 tsp ground cardamom
- 1 tsp food-grade rose water
- 30 g shelled pistachios (unsalted)
- 1 pinch sea salt

Instructions
- Make Chocolate Base: In a medium saucepan, combine 250 ml heavy cream, 120 ml whole milk, 50 g granulated sugar, and 1 pinch sea salt. Heat over medium heat, stirring, until steaming and sugar is dissolved (3-5 minutes), being careful not to boil.
- Melt Chocolate Base: Remove saucepan from heat. Add 150 g finely chopped dark chocolate and 30 g unsweetened cocoa powder to the hot cream mixture. Let stand for 2 minutes, then whisk until completely smooth and glossy. Stir in 2.5 ml alcohol-free vanilla extract.
- Chill Chocolate Base: Divide the chocolate mixture evenly among four 250 ml dessert glasses. Refrigerate for at least 2 hours, or until well set and firm.
- Prepare Cardamom-Rose Ganache: In a heatproof bowl, combine 50 g finely chopped dark chocolate, 2.5 ml ground cardamom, and 5 ml food-grade rose water. In a separate small saucepan, heat 60 ml heavy cream until it just begins to simmer. Immediately pour the hot cream over the chocolate mixture.
- Whisk Ganache: Let stand for 2 minutes, then whisk vigorously until the ganache is smooth, shiny, and fully emulsified. Set aside at room temperature to cool and thicken slightly to a pourable state.
- Prepare Whipped Cream: In a chilled medium bowl, beat the remaining 190 ml heavy cream with 2.5 ml alcohol-free vanilla extract until soft peaks form. (Optionally, add 15 g powdered sugar while whipping).
- Toast Pistachios: In a small, dry pan over medium-low heat, toast 30 g shelled pistachios for 3-5 minutes, stirring frequently, until fragrant and lightly golden. Remove, cool completely, then finely chop.
- Assemble Dessert Layers: Once the chocolate base is set, gently spoon or pipe the prepared whipped cream over each chocolate layer, filling about two-thirds of the remaining space in the glass.
- Finish with Ganache and Pistachios: Carefully drizzle the cooled cardamom-rose ganache generously over the whipped cream. Finish by sprinkling the finely chopped toasted pistachios evenly over the ganache topping. Serve immediately.
Notes
Ensure dark chocolate is 70% cocoa or higher for proper setting; if ganache is too thick, add a bit more warm cream. Serve immediately to best enjoy the layers and textures.
